Mortgage loan providers consider not just your credit but also your debt-to-income ratio when you get a loan. This ratio compares total financial obligation payments to your gross month-to-month earnings. For example, if your gross regular monthly earnings is $4,000, your mortgage will cost $1,000 regular monthly and all other debts amount to $500, your debt-to-income ratio is $1,500/$ 4,000 or 37.
Usually, your debt-to-income ratio can't exceed 43% to qualify for a home loan, although numerous lenders prefer a lower ratio (what is a gift letter for mortgages). If you owe a great deal of cash, you're going to need to pay down some of it to get approved for a loan to purchase a home. Paying down debt also assists improve your credit, which allows you to qualify for a better home loan rate and lower monthly payments and interest.

Unless you are paying money for the house, you'll need a home mortgage. You promise to pay back the lender (usually in regular monthly payments) in exchange for the cash used to buy the house. If you stop paying, you'll enter into default, which suggests you have actually failed to meet the regards to the loan and the lending institution can take back the property (foreclosure).
There is likewise Private Home mortgage Insurance coverage (PMI) which is typically needed on a lot of loans when your down payment is less than 20%. PMI is paid monthly up until you reach the 20% equity threshold. sometimes, your month-to-month payment might also include the costs paid to a property owner's association on your residential or commercial property (HOA costs).

Federal government guaranteed home loans Both the Federal Housing Administration (FHA) and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) provide loans to help homeowners with income limitations or those who are currently in the military or a veteran respectively. Normally these loans have lower down payment requirements and less limiting qualifying standards, but they do require you to fulfill particular criteria.
